We know that the I2S HDMI connection protocol is not a standardized, and hence, several high end audio gurus I've talked to explain it is often 'hit-or-miss' as to whether a given DAC will process the SACD layer from a given transport.  I still play CDs and SACDs so finding an answer on how to proceed is important.  AND WITH A PROPER CUSTOMER SERVICE TEAM AT KITSUNE, THAT QUESTION COULD BE ANSWERED QUICKLY.  My second DAC choice is a Bricasti M series, but the downside is the Bricasti M19 SACD transport is priced at $10k which I find tough to swallow.  And therefore, my best remaining option is to find an Esoteric K-01XD SACD Player of which there are many on the used market.
